Brief summary
Berberine is a conventional component in Chinese medicine. In recent years, effects of Berberine on improvement of glucose metabolism have been explored. The purpose of this study is to observe the therapeutic effects of combination of insulin and berberine on stress hyperglycemia in patients after cardiac surgery.
Detailed description
Patients at risk for stress hyperglycemia are often prescribed insulin (Intensive insulin therapy, IIT and maintenance of blood glucose at a level between 80 and 110 mg per deciliter), which are the medication that reduce the level of glucose in the blood. By lowering the glucose level, these patients have a lower incidence of arrhythmia, myocardial ischemia and reperfusion injury, and heart failure and so on. But there are many patients whose hyperglycemia are not well controlled.If investigators are simply doubling the insulin, that only 10% of the benefit can be received.And it often bring significant side effects (Such as: hypoglycemia, etc.) in critically ill patients. Several studies have suggested that the use of berberine can effectively lowering the blood glucose level.The chemical structure and mechanisms of drug is clearly, and the side effects are seldom, the price of berberine is very cheap. The purpose of this study is to observe the therapeutic effects of combination of insulin and berberine on stress hyperglycemia in patients with heart disease whose level of blood glucose are not well controlled when only using insulin postoperatively. This study will enroll postoperative patients who currently are injected with insulin by insulin pump,but the level of blood glucose is not controlled well. Patients will be assigned to receive 500mg of Berberine twice a day or a placebo(meanwhile they are receiving intensive insulin therapy) in a randomized, double blind, and prospective way. Investigators will occur at preoperative baseline, operating time and postoperative days 2, 4 and 8. Blood will be collected for laboratory testing, and acute physiology and chronic health evaluationⅡ and therapeutic intervention scoring system-28 will assess patient's condition at baseline and days 2, 4 and 8. At days 2, 4 and 8, medication efficacy will be also assessed and tests of blood glucose will be performed. Insulin count will be used to assess effectiveness of Berberine treatment at days 2, 4 and 8. Meanwhile, medication side effects will be monitored and the incidence of hypoglycemia or stool frequency are rigorously recorded at days 2, 4 and 8.
Interventions
Participants will receive 500mg Berberine twice a day for 8 days; Meanwhile,participants will also continue to receive intensive insulin therapy.
Participants will continue to receive intensive insulin therapy; Meanwhile, Participants will also receive a placebo twice a day for 8 days.

Eligibility
Inclusion criteria
* Clinical diagnosis of stress hyperglycemia (fasting glucose \>6.9 mmol/L or random glucose \>11.1 mmol/L without evidence of previous diabetes); * Worsening glycemic control; * Individuals who had cardiac surgery before recruitment; * Those who voluntarily sign the consent form after being fully informed and understanding the purpose and procedures of the study, characters of the disease, effect of medications, methods of related examinations, and potential risk/benefits of the study;
Exclusion criteria
* Individuals with a history of diabetes; * Individuals who are not able to cooperate; * Female of childbearing potential; * Severe liver or renal disease, or cancer history; * Individuals who are involved in designing, planning or performing this clinical trial; * Individuals with any condition that could be worsened by supplemental Berberine; * Individuals with severe gastrointestinal disease; * Individuals with infectious diseases; * Current participation in another clinical trial;
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Evidence of effects of insulin and berberine on stress hyperglycemia | Within the first 10 days (plus or minus 3 days) after cardiac surgery | Levels of blood glucose will be used to evaluate the hypoglycemic activity of berberine (Blood glucose is measured every 4 hours, and when patient's blood glucose are not stable, blood glucose can be measured every 1 hours.). |
Secondary
| Measure | Time frame | Description |
|---|---|---|
| Synergy of insulin and berberine on stress hyperglycemia | Within the first 10 days (plus or minus 3 days) after cardiac surgery | Total dose of insulin (If there is synergy between insulin and berberine, the total dose of insulin should be reduced.) |
| Mechanism of berberine on stress hyperglycemia | Within the first 10 days (plus or minus 3 days) after cardiac surgery | Hyperinsulinaemic-euglycaemic clamp will be used to assess the improvement in insulin resistance and initially explore the mechanism of berberine hypoglycemic. |
Other
| Measure | Time frame | Description |
|---|---|---|
| Intensive care time | Within the first 10 days (plus or minus 3 days) after cardiac surgery | — |
| All cause mortality | Within the first 10 days (plus or minus 3 days) after cardiac surgery | — |
| Stool frequency | Within the first 10 days (plus or minus 3 days) after cardiac surgery | Evaluating the side effects of Berberine (Causing constipation) |
| Assess the nursing workload by TISS-28 | Within the first 10 days (plus or minus 3 days) after cardiac surgery | The full name of TISS-28 is therapeutic intervention scoring system-28. It is a questionnaire used to assess the nursing workload in ICU patients, so TISS-28 can indirectly reflect patient's condition. |
| Incidence of nosocomial infections | Within the first 10 days (plus or minus 3 days) after cardiac surgery | Stress hyperglycemia leads to decreased immunity, and good blood glucose control helps to reduce nosocomial infections. |
| Assess the severity of the disease by APACHEⅡ | Within the first 10 days (plus or minus 3 days) after cardiac surgery | The full name of APACHEⅡ is acute physiology and chronic health Ⅱ, a questionnaire is used to acess the severity of the disease. |
| Incidence of hypoglycemia | Within the first 10 days (plus or minus 3 days) after cardiac surgery | If the incidence of hypoglycemia is reduced, we will conclude that berberine can reduce the side effects of intensive insulin treatment. |
| Assessment of ventricular function by ultrasound | Within the first 10 days (plus or minus 3 days) after cardiac surgery | EF (ejection fraction) value will be measured by ultrasound to assess cardiac function. |
